Hair testing is now recognized as a significant method for detecting drug and alcohol consumption. Hair serves as a long-term archive for alcohol and drug use by entrapping biomarkers within the strands of growing hair. When collected near the scalp, hair can offer a detection window of up to around 3 months for alcohol and drugs. Hair is straightforward to gather, relatively hard to tamper with, and simple to transport.
A sample of 1.5 inches consisting of approximately 200 hair strands (comparable to a #2 pencil) closest to the scalp will yield 100mg of hair, which is the optimal sample size for screening and confirmation purposes. For EtG testing, additional analyses, and tests exceeding 10 panels, a specimen amount of 150mg is advised. Using a jeweler’s scale to weigh the specimen is recommended. If scalp hair isn't accessible, a similar amount of body hair is acceptable. "Head hair" refers solely to scalp hair, while "body hair" pertains to all other types like facial or axillary hair.
Process Overview
There are four primary phases in the laboratory processing of a drug test result: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ning encompasses the initial processing of a sample into a laboratory’s system. This entails verifying the sample’s proper sealing and shipping, assigning a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completing any extra data entry not supplied by an electronic chain of custody system.
Screening is an initial rapid assessment for drugs of abuse. Even though Screening is a cost-efficient strategy to exclude drug use in most samples, a positive result in Screening needs confirmation to be considered valid in court. Samples that are presumptively positive in Screening require a follow-up confirmation.
If a sample turns out to be presumptively positive during Screening, additional hair is extracted from the initial sample to be prepared for Extraction. Here, drugs are extracted from hair at considerably lower concentrations than in other meth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), making hair drug screening the most challenging procedure to conduct.
Confirmation of any positive screen result is executed using G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S techniques. Any presumptive positive samples undergo washing prior to confirmation if deemed necessary. The entire laboratory process, from Accessioning to Confirmation, is reviewed under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and compliance with 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Note: Despite often being termed as "hair follicle tests", the test actually examines the hair strand rather than the hair follicle beneath the scalp.
